An artistic summit inspired by Hamlet, between choreographer and principal dancer Guillaume Côté and theatre maker and director Robert Lepage. An exceptional evening!

By popular demand, Hamlet is back. A highlight of the spring 2025 season, the creation of Guillaume Côté and Robert Lepage returns to the stage to captivate audiences with its evocative force. Transcending words to reveal the character’s shadows and deep humanity, the creators took on the challenge of approaching this mythical work solely through dance—delivered by an ensemble of nine virtuoso performers, inventive set design, and John Gzowski’s musical score. Hamlet, Prince of Denmark transports us to a world of deceptive appearances, where ghosts and humans mingle. A striking immersion into Shakespeare’s tragedy—truly unmissable!
